The human body is an intricate system, but it is also remarkably susceptible to damage when external forces compromise its integrity. Among the most common and challenging complications faced by bedridden patients or those with limited mobility are sacrum pressure sores. These injuries, medically known as pressure ulcers or decubitus ulcers, occur when constant pressure is applied to the skin and underlying tissues, typically over bony prominences. The sacrum—the triangular bone at the base of the spine—is particularly vulnerable because it bears a significant portion of body weight when an individual is seated or lying in a supine position. What Causes Sacrum Pressure Sores?
At their core, sacrum pressure sores are caused by the interruption of blood flow to the skin and soft tissue. When a person stays in one position for too long, the soft tissue between the bone and a hard surface (such as a mattress or chair) gets compressed. This compression prevents oxygen and essential nutrients from reaching the cells, eventually leading to tissue necrosis—the death of cells.
Several physiological and environmental factors contribute to this process:
- Prolonged Immobilization: Individuals who cannot shift their weight independently are at the highest risk.
- Shearing Forces: This occurs when skin stays in one place while the underlying bone moves, such as when a patient slides down in a bed.
- Friction: Repeated rubbing of the skin against bedding or clothing can erode the protective outer layer of the dermis.
- Moisture: Chronic exposure to sweat, urine, or feces macerates the skin, making it significantly more fragile and prone to breakdown.
- Poor Nutrition: A lack of protein, vitamins, and minerals hinders the skin's ability to repair itself.
The Stages of Sacrum Pressure Ulcers
Medical professionals classify these wounds into stages based on the depth and severity of the tissue damage. Recognizing these stages early is vital for effective intervention.
| Stage | Clinical Presentation |
|---|---|
| Stage 1 | Skin is intact but red; does not turn white (blanch) when pressed. |
| Stage 2 | Loss of skin involves the epidermis or dermis; looks like an open blister or abrasion. |
| Stage 3 | Full-thickness skin loss; damage extends into the subcutaneous fat tissue. |
| Stage 4 | Full-thickness tissue loss exposing muscle, bone, or tendons. |
| Unstageable | Wound bed is covered by slough or eschar, making depth assessment impossible. |
⚠️ Note: If you observe a wound that appears to be Stage 3 or Stage 4, seek professional medical intervention immediately, as these wounds are highly susceptible to systemic infections like osteomyelitis or sepsis.
Prevention Strategies for High-Risk Individuals
The most effective approach to managing sacrum pressure sores is prevention. Once the skin breaks, the healing process can be lengthy, painful, and costly. By implementing a rigorous care routine, many of these injuries can be avoided entirely.
Pressure Redistribution
The golden rule of prevention is offloading. Frequent repositioning is necessary for anyone unable to change positions on their own. For those in bed, turning every two hours is the clinical standard. For those in wheelchairs, pressure-relieving cushions and shifting weight every 15 to 30 minutes can prevent localized ischemia.
Skin Integrity Maintenance
Keeping the skin clean and dry is non-negotiable. Gentle cleansing with mild, pH-balanced soaps prevents the buildup of bacteria and moisture. Applying a barrier cream can provide an extra layer of protection against incontinence-associated dermatitis, which is a major precursor to deeper sacral ulcers.
Nutritional Support
Skin repair requires energy. Ensuring the patient is well-hydrated and consuming adequate levels of protein, Vitamin C, and Zinc is essential for maintaining dermal resilience. In some cases, a dietitian may recommend specialized nutritional supplements to accelerate the healing process for patients at high risk.
Advanced Treatment Options
When prevention is not enough and a sore develops, the goal shifts to wound management. Modern wound care has evolved to prioritize a moist healing environment, which accelerates cellular migration and tissue repair.
- Debridement: The removal of dead (necrotic) tissue is essential, as this tissue acts as a breeding ground for bacteria.
- Advanced Dressings: Hydrocolloids, foams, and alginates are used based on the level of moisture and the stage of the wound to provide a protective barrier.
- Negative Pressure Wound Therapy (NPWT): Often used for severe cases, this vacuum-assisted closure system helps draw wound edges together and removes excess fluid.
- Surgical Intervention: In severe cases, particularly Stage 4 sores where bone is exposed, plastic surgery or skin grafting may be required to close the defect.

Monitoring and Recovery
Successful management of sacrum pressure sores requires constant vigilance. Caregivers should perform a "head-to-toe" assessment at every turn, looking for signs of skin discoloration, localized warmth, or foul odors. Documentation is equally important—taking photos or keeping a chart of the wound's size, depth, and appearance helps track progress or identify worsening trends early.
Beyond the physical aspects, do not overlook the psychological impact of pressure sores. Patients suffering from chronic wounds often experience significant pain, anxiety, and a sense of helplessness. Providing emotional support, managing pain effectively with prescribed analgesics, and ensuring the patient remains engaged in social activities can significantly improve the quality of life during the recovery phase.
